A Site Carpenter & Joiner typically works on building sites or in domestic and commercial premises. Responsibilities include preparing and fixing building components, from erecting new structures to installing fixtures and fittings, as well as repair and maintenance tasks in various settings. They often coordinate with other trades such as bricklayers, plasterers, plumbers, supervisors, and contractors.
